What Are Flourless Desserts?

Flourless desserts are sweet recipes made without traditional wheat or grain-based flour. Instead, they rely on ingredients like eggs, chocolate, nuts, coconut, or nut flours (like almond flour) to create structure and texture.

These desserts are especially popular among people following:

  • Gluten-free diets
  • Low-carb or keto lifestyles
  • Clean eating habits

Because they skip refined flour, many flourless desserts are naturally richer, denser, and more flavorful than traditional baked goods.

Common Ingredients in Flourless Baking

Instead of flour, these ingredients do the heavy lifting:

  • Eggs → Structure + moisture
  • Chocolate → Base + richness
  • Almond flour / ground nuts → Texture
  • Coconut (flakes or flour) → Sweetness + chewiness
  • Butter or oil → Moisture
  • Natural sweeteners → Sugar, honey, or maple syrup

💡 Pro tip: Flourless desserts often rely on the balance between eggs and fat — that’s what gives them that perfect fudgy or chewy texture.

Flourless Desserts: Flourless Chocolate Cake (Rich, Fudgy & Gluten-Free)

Make the best flourless chocolate cake with this easy recipe! Rich, fudgy, and naturally gluten-free, it’s the perfect indulgent dessert for any occasion.

Why You’ll Love This Recipe

This flourless chocolate cake is deeply rich and intensely chocolatey with a soft, fudgy center. It’s made with simple ingredients, yet delivers a luxurious texture and flavor that feels bakery-quality.

Ingredients

200g dark chocolate (60–70% cocoa)
100g unsalted butter
150g granulated sugar
3 large eggs (room temperature)
1 tsp vanilla extract
1/4 tsp salt
Optional: cocoa powder or powdered sugar for dusting

Ingredient Tips

Use high-quality chocolate for the best flavor.
Room temperature eggs help create a smooth, well-emulsified batter.
Do not reduce sugar too much as it affects texture and moisture.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F) and grease a round cake pan.
Line the bottom with parchment paper for easy removal.
Melt chocolate and butter together using a microwave or double boiler, stirring until smooth.
Add sugar and mix well while the mixture is still warm.
Beat in the eggs one at a time, mixing thoroughly after each addition.
Stir in vanilla extract and salt until fully combined.
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th the top.
Bake for 20 to 25 minutes until the center is just set.
Allow the cake to cool completely before removing from the pan.

Pro Tips for Perfect Chocolate Cake

Do not overbake — a slightly soft center gives a fudgy texture.
Let the cake cool fully to firm up properly.
Chill for 1 hour for a denser, truffle-like texture.

Variations

Add orange zest for a citrus twist.
Mix in espresso powder to enhance chocolate flavor.
Fold in chopped nuts for added texture.

Serving Ideas

Serve with whipped cream or vanilla ice cream.
Top with fresh berries for balance.
Dust with cocoa powder or powdered sugar for a simple finish.

Nutritional Facts (Per Serving Approx.)

Calories 280
Protein 5g
Fat 18g
Carbohydrates 25g
Sugar 20g
Gluten-Free Yes

Flourless Desserts: Flourless Fudgy Brownies (Rich, Gooey & Gluten-Free)

Make the best flourless fudgy brownies with this easy recipe! Rich, gooey, and naturally gluten-free with pro tips, variations, and perfect texture every time.

Why You’ll Love This Recipe


These flourless fudgy brownies are everything you want in a dessert. They are rich, intensely chocolatey, and have that perfect crackly top with a soft, gooey center. Best of all, they’re naturally gluten-free and incredibly easy to make.

Ingredients

  • 200g dark chocolate (60–70% cocoa)
  • 120g unsalted butter
  • 150g granulated sugar
  • 2 large eggs (room temperature)
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 30g cocoa powder
  • Optional: chocolate chips or chopped nuts

Ingredient Tips

  • Use high-quality chocolate for the best flavor.
  • Room temperature eggs help create a smooth batter.
  • Cocoa powder adds extra richness and structure.

Step-by-Step Instructions

  •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F) and line a square baking pan with parchment paper.
  • Melt the chocolate and butter together using a microwave or double boiler, stirring until smooth.
  • Add the sugar and mix well until the mixture becomes glossy.
  • Beat in the eggs one at a time, mixing thoroughly after each addition.
  • Stir in the vanilla extract and salt.
  • Sift in the cocoa powder and gently fold until fully combined.
  • Optional: fold in chocolate chips or nuts for extra texture.
  • Pour the batter into the prepared pan and spread evenly.
  • Bake for 18 to 22 minutes. The center should remain slightly soft.
  • Let the brownies cool completely before cutting into squares.

Pro Tips for Perfect Brownies

  • Do not overbake if you want a fudgy texture.
  • A slightly underbaked center gives that gooey finish.
  • Let brownies cool fully to set properly before slicing.

Variations

  • Add espresso powder to intensify the chocolate flavor.
  • Swirl in peanut butter or caramel before baking.
  • Use chopped hazelnuts or walnuts for a crunchy twist.

Serving Ideas

  • Serve warm with vanilla ice cream.
  • Dust with powdered sugar for a simple finish.
  • Pair with fresh berries for a balanced flavor.

Nutritional Facts (Per Serving Approx.)

  • Calories 260
  • Protein 4g
  • Fat 17g
  • Carbohydrates 24g
  • Sugar 19g
  • Gluten-Free Yes

Flourless Desserts: Coconut Macaroons (Chewy, Sweet & Gluten-Free)

Make these easy flourless coconut macaroons with just a few ingredients! Chewy, sweet, and naturally gluten-free, they’re perfect for a quick dessert or snack.

Why You’ll Love This Recipe

These coconut macaroons are soft on the inside with a lightly crisp exterior. They’re incredibly easy to make, require minimal ingredients, and deliver a naturally sweet coconut flavor that’s hard to resist.

Ingredients

200g shredded coconut (unsweetened or sweetened)
120g sweetened condensed milk
1 tsp vanilla extract
2 large egg whites
1/4 tsp salt
Optional: melted dark chocolate for dipping

Ingredient Tips

Use unsweetened coconut if you prefer less sweetness.
Egg whites should be at room temperature for better volume.
Condensed milk acts as both sweetener and binder.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preheat your oven to 170°C (340°F)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
In a bowl, mix shredded coconut, condensed milk, and vanilla extract until combined.
In a separate bowl, beat the egg whites with salt until soft peaks form.
Gently fold the egg whites into the coconut mixture.
Scoop small mounds onto the baking sheet using a spoon or cookie scoop.
Bake for 18 to 22 minutes until the tops are golden brown.
Let cool completely on the tray.
Optional: dip the bottoms in melted chocolate and let set.

Pro Tips for Perfect Macaroons

Do not overmix after adding egg whites to keep them light.
Use a cookie scoop for evenly sized macaroons.
Let them cool fully so they firm up properly.

Variations

Dip in dark chocolate for a richer version.
Add a pinch of cinnamon or orange zest for extra flavor.
Mix in chopped almonds for added texture.

Serving Ideas

Serve with coffee or tea.
Add to dessert platters.
Drizzle with chocolate for a bakery-style finish.

Nutritional Facts (Per Serving Approx.)

Calories 150
Protein 2g
Fat 9g
Carbohydrates 15g
Sugar 12g
Gluten-Free Yes

Flourless Desserts: Chocolate-Hazelnut Schaum Torte (Light, Nutty & Gluten-Free)

Make this chocolate-hazelnut schaum torte for a delicate, airy, and naturally gluten-free dessert! Light chocolate layers paired with nutty flavor create a show-stopping treat.

Why You’ll Love This Recipe

This flourless chocolate-hazelnut torte is light, airy, and perfectly sweet. The nutty hazelnut flavor complements rich chocolate, making it a sophisticated dessert that’s perfect for special occasions or impressing guests.

Ingredients

200g dark chocolate (70% cocoa)
150g hazelnuts, roasted and chopped
6 large eggs, separated
120g sugar
1 tsp vanilla extract
1/4 tsp salt
Optional: whipped cream or extra chopped hazelnuts for topping

Ingredient Tips

Use freshly roasted hazelnuts for maximum flavor.
Separate eggs carefully to avoid yolk in whites, ensuring proper volume.
High-quality chocolate creates the best taste and texture.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preheat oven to 180°C (350°F) and line a cake pan with parchment paper.
Melt chocolate gently until smooth. Let cool slightly.
Beat egg yolks with half of the sugar until pale and creamy.
Add vanilla extract and melted chocolate to the yolk mixture; mix until smooth.
In a separate bowl, beat egg whites with salt until soft peaks form. Gradually add remaining sugar and beat until stiff peaks form.
Gently fold the egg whites into the chocolate-yolk mixture in batches, maintaining the airy texture.
Fold in chopped hazelnuts carefully.
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th the top.
Bake for 25–30 minutes until set but still slightly soft in the center.
Cool completely before removing from pan. Optional: top with whipped cream and extra hazelnuts.

Pro Tips for Perfect Schaum Torte

Fold egg whites gently to retain air and create a light texture.
Do not overbake — a slightly soft center ensures a moist torte.
Cool completely before slicing to avoid crumbling.

Variations

Swap hazelnuts for almonds or pistachios.
Add a layer of raspberry jam for a fruity twist.
Dust with cocoa powder or powdered sugar for an elegant finish.

Serving Ideas

Serve chilled or at room temperature.
Pair with coffee, tea, or a glass of dessert wine.
Cut into small slices for parties or tasting plates.

Nutritional Facts (Per Serving Approx.)

Calories 290
Protein 6g
Fat 20g
Carbohydrates 22g
Sugar 18g
Gluten-Free Yes

Flourless Desserts: Claudia Roden’s Orange and Almond Cake (Moist, Citrusy & Gluten-Free)

Make Claudia Roden’s orange and almond cake for a moist, fragrant, and naturally gluten-free dessert! Bursting with citrus flavor and nutty richness, it’s perfect for any occasion.

Why You’ll Love This Recipe

This cake is soft, tender, and intensely flavored with oranges and almonds. Its naturally gluten-free texture is complemented by a sweet, zesty aroma, making it a timeless dessert inspired by Claudia Roden’s classic recipe.

Ingredients

200g ground almonds
150g sugar
3 large eggs (room temperature)
1 whole orange (boiled until soft)
50g unsalted butter (melted)
1 tsp baking powder (gluten-free)
1/4 tsp salt
Optional: powdered sugar for dusting

Ingredient Tips

Use a soft, fully boiled orange to get a natural, fragrant flavor.
Almonds should be finely ground for smooth texture.
Room temperature eggs help achieve a light, airy batter.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Preheat oven to 175°C (350°F) and grease a round cake pan.
Puree the boiled orange completely, removing seeds.
In a bowl, beat eggs and sugar until light and fluffy.
Add melted butter and orange puree, mixing well.
Fold in ground almonds, baking powder, and salt until fully combined.
Pour batter into the prepared pan and smooth the top.
Bake for 35–40 minutes until golden and set in the center.
Cool completely before removing from pan.
Optional: dust with powdered sugar before serving.

Pro Tips for Perfect Orange and Almond Cake

Do not overmix the batter to keep it light and airy.
Ensure the orange is well-pureed to avoid chunks.
Allow the cake to cool fully for best texture and flavor.

Variations

Add a teaspoon of cinnamon or cardamom for a spiced twist.
Fold in chopped chocolate for a richer dessert.
Top with toasted almonds for added crunch.

Serving Ideas

Serve with a dollop of whipped cream or yogurt.
Pair with a cup of tea or coffee.
Cut into small slices for dessert platters or gifts.

Nutritional Facts (Per Serving Approx.)

Calories 290
Protein 6g
Fat 18g
Carbohydrates 25g
Sugar 20g
Gluten-Free Yes

FAQ: Flourless Desserts – Gluten-Free, Keto & Healthy Trends

1. What are flourless desserts?

Flourless desserts are treats made without wheat flour or gluten-containing grains. They often use alternative ingredients like almond flour, coconut flour, or ground nuts to create rich, dense, and naturally gluten-free desserts.

2. Are flourless desserts gluten-free?

Yes! Most flourless desserts are naturally gluten-free because they skip wheat flour entirely. Always check labels for added ingredients like processed chocolate or toppings.

3. Can flourless desserts be keto-friendly?

Absolutely. Flourless desserts can be keto-friendly by using low-carb sweeteners like erythritol or monk fruit and nut-based flours instead of sugar or grains. Examples include flourless chocolate brownies and almond-based cakes.

4. What are the health benefits of flourless desserts?

Flourless desserts often contain whole nuts, seeds, fruits, and dark chocolate, which provide protein, healthy fats, and antioxidants. They are lower in refined carbs than traditional baked goods.

5. Can I make flourless desserts without sugar?

Yes. Flourless desserts can be made with natural sweeteners like stevia, monk fruit, or erythritol to create keto or reduced-sugar versions while maintaining sweetness and texture.

6. What are the best flours to use in flourless desserts?

Common alternatives include almond flour, coconut flour, hazelnut flour, or ground oats. These options add flavor, structure, and nutrition while keeping desserts gluten-free.

7. Are flourless desserts suitable for vegans?

Some flourless desserts can be vegan if eggs and dairy are replaced with plant-based alternatives like flax eggs, aquafaba, or coconut cream. Examples include vegan coconut macaroons or chocolate avocado brownies.

8. How do flourless desserts stay moist without flour?

Flourless desserts often use eggs, nut flours, pureed fruits, or condensed milk to provide structure and moisture. This ensures a rich, fudgy, or tender texture without drying out.

9. Can flourless desserts be made in advance?

Yes! Most flourless desserts store well in the refrigerator for several days. Some, like truffles or fudgy brownies, can even be frozen for longer storage.

10. Are flourless desserts trending in healthy diets?
